== Latin == === Etymology === Perfect passive participle of refōrmō (“transform, reshape”). === Participle === refōrmātus (feminine refōrmāta, neuter refōrmātum); first/second-declension participle transformed, reformed, having been transformed ==== Declension ==== First/second-declension adjective. === References === “reformatus”, in Charlton T. Lewis and Charles Short (1879), A Latin Dictionary, Oxford: Clarendon Press “reformatus”, in Gaffiot, Félix (1934), Dictionnaire illustré latin-français, Hachette.
